He may have hung up his boots as Bond, but Daniel Craig has been awarded the same Order as his 007 character in the 2022 New Year's Honours list, released on Friday.
The actor, 53, has been made a companion of the Order of St Michael and St George- the same gong the famous spy agent was bestowed in the novels by Ian Fleming.
Daniel is being awarded for his services to film and theatre- with the title usually only reserved for senior diplomats and spies.

Daniel played fictional spy Bond from 2006 until this year, with his final film, No Time To Die, being released on 30 September.
